What are some synonmoys for good?

good modif. 1.[Moral] - Syn. upright, honorable, charitable; righteous 2.[Kind] - Syn. considerate, tolerant, generous; 3.[Proper] - Syn. suitable, becoming, desirable; 4.[Reliable] - Syn. trustworthy, dependable, loyal; 5.[Sound] - Syn. safe, solid, stable; 6.[Pleasant] - Syn. agreeable, satisfying, enjoyable; 7.[Honorable] - Syn. worthy, reputable, respectable; 8.[Helpful] - Syn. beneficial, salutary, useful; 9.[Qualified] - Syn. suited, competent, suitable; 10.[Skillful] - Syn. skilled, expert, qualified; 11.[Of approved quality] - Syn. choice, select, high-grade; 12.[Healthy] - Syn. sound, normal, vigorous; 13.[Obedient] - Syn. dutiful, tractable, well-behaved; 14.[Genuine] - Syn. valid, real, sound; 15.[Thorough] - Syn. fussy, meticulous, painstaking; 16.[Orthodox] - Syn. conforming, regular, strict; 17.[Fresh] - Syn. unspoiled, uncontaminated, undecayed; 18.[Considerable] - Syn. great, big, immeasurable; 19.[Favorable] - Syn. approving, commendatory, commending; 20.[Adequate] - Syn. sufficient, ample, satisfying; 21.[Sound, as an asset] - Syn. valid, cashable, backed, not void, not counterfeit, worth it, safe, guaranteed, warranted, cleared, not debased, certified, not outlawed.


What is the last Christmas carol sung in It's a Wonderful Life?

In the film It's a Wonderful Life, the last song of the movie is 'Auld Lang Syne', a perennial favorite sung on New Year's Eve.

What is the best team for Final Fantasy 13?

It depends on your battle preference, and how you've strengthened your characters by crystarium throughout the game.Personally I don't think Sazh or Vanille should really be touched since Sazh is practically useless without a good equipped weapon like Vega 42s-based Total Eclipses. Vanille, I just generally think she sucks. She was never really useful whenever I used her in my team. Death fails badly, I don't like wasting time on that. Plus, it's no fun killing them instantly. The fun in FF13 is in the battles, IMO.Generally, I think the strongest team if crystariums aren't maxed out yet (it is recommended to finish the game before leveling up the secondary roles; finishing the game would unlock the last level of the crystariums as well) would be Lightning, Fang, and Hope, especially after Hope learns Haste for his Synergist role. You have Lightning, who's naturally balanced in COM and RAV roles, plus the bonus of being MED. Then Fang, who is a strong COM, the best SAB, and a good SEN. Then Hope the strongest RAV, helpful SYN, and good MED. My suggested paradigms would be (assuming your party order is Light/Fang/Hope):Combat Clinic (MED/SEN/MED)Relentless Assault (RAV/COM/RAV)Aggression (COM/COM/RAV)Diversity (RAV/COM/MED)Evened Odds (MED/SAB/SYN)[xxx]

What is syn syn ack ack?

Syn Syn Ack Ack means three way handshake in Transmission Control Protocol. It is referred to as Syn Syn Ack Ack because there are three messages transmitted by TCP to negotiate and start a session between two computers.

What three packets are exchanged between two hosts when establishing a tcp connection?

The SYN packet, the SYN ACK packet , And ACK packet


How many tcp segments flow between 2 computers to establish a tcp connection?

3. syn, syn-ack, and ack. Then you're established.
